Abstract

This article analyzes the television fiction by TV Brasil, the first public television network in the country, founded in 2007. The objectives involve presenting dilemmas faced by public TV between the technological changes in Brazilian contemporaneity and bidding announcements for the public selection process and productions. Methodology: documentary research, analysis of the selected themes produced by the broadcaster. The first results show that the broadcaster continues to privilege the model of state public broadcasters, prioritizing educational themes for the fiction. The TV fiction from TV Brazil prioritizes teen's themes especially the ones from lower and middle-class Income their daily life and dreams for the future.
